O que é Google Cloud SQL e para que serve?

“`html

O que é Google Cloud SQL e para que serve?

No universo das tecnologias em nuvem, o Google Cloud SQL se destaca como uma solução poderosa para gerenciamento de bancos de dados relacionais. Se você está buscando uma forma eficaz e escalável de armazenar e gerenciar seus dados, este artigo é para você. Vamos explorar o que é o Google Cloud SQL, suas funcionalidades, benefícios e para que ele realmente serve, de forma simples e acessível.

O que é Google Cloud SQL?

O Google Cloud SQL é um serviço gerenciado de banco de dados relacional oferecido pela Google Cloud Platform. Ele permite que empresas e desenvolvedores criem, gerenciem e escalem bancos de dados completamente na nuvem, sem a necessidade de se preocupar com a complexidade da infraestrutura subjacente.

Com suporte a diversos sistemas de gerenciamento de banco de dados (SGBDs) como MySQL, PostgreSQL e SQL Server, o Google Cloud SQL se adapta às necessidades de diferentes aplicações e ambientes. Ele é ideal para empresas de todos os tamanhos, desde startups até corporações globais.

Como o Google Cloud SQL funciona?

A arquitetura do Google Cloud SQL permite que os usuários se conectem aos seus bancos de dados utilizando APIs e interfaces padrão. Isso significa que você pode integrar facilmente o Cloud SQL aos seus aplicativos, independentemente da linguagem de programação que estiver usando.

Em termos de funcionamento, o Google Cloud SQL oferece:

  • Automação de tarefas administrativas: O serviço cuida automaticamente de atualizações, backups, e manutenção, permitindo que você se concentre nas suas aplicações.
  • Redimensionamento fácil: Você pode aumentar ou diminuir os recursos do banco de dados conforme necessário com apenas alguns cliques.
  • Alta disponibilidade: O Google Cloud SQL oferece opções de alta disponibilidade, garantindo que seus dados estejam sempre acessíveis.

Principais vantagens do Google Cloud SQL

Adotar o Google Cloud SQL para gerenciar seus dados traz diversas vantagens. Aqui estão algumas das mais significativas:

  • Gerenciamento Simplificado: Com o gerenciamento completo da infraestrutura, você reduz a carga de trabalho da equipe de TI.
  • Segurança Avançada: O Google oferece criptografia em repouso e em trânsito, além de recursos de firewall, para proteger seus dados.
  • Integração com outras ferramentas: O Cloud SQL se integra facilmente com outros serviços Google Cloud, como Google Kubernetes Engine e Google App Engine.
  • Desempenho Superior: Com a infraestrutura robusta do Google, você pode esperar um desempenho rápido e confiável.
  • Preços Competitivos: A flexibilidade na precificação permite que você pague apenas pelo que usa, sem custos fixos altos.

Para que serve o Google Cloud SQL?

O Google Cloud SQL tem diversas aplicações no mundo real. Aqui estão algumas situações em que este serviço pode ser extremamente benéfico:

1. Desenvolvimento de Aplicações Web

Se você está construindo uma aplicação web, o Google Cloud SQL oferece um ambiente ideal para armazenar dados do usuário, gerenciar sessões e muito mais. Ele permite que os desenvolvedores se concentrem na criação de recursos e funcionalidades, enquanto o Google cuida da infraestrutura.

2. Análise de Dados

Com a capacidade de armazenar grandes volumes de dados, o Google Cloud SQL é uma excelente base para realizar análises. Você pode executar consultas complexas para extrair insights valiosos e melhorar a tomada de decisões na sua empresa.

3. Aplicações Móveis

Os desenvolvedores de aplicativos móveis podem usar o Google Cloud SQL para gerenciar dados do aplicativo de forma eficiente. A API RESTful facilita a integração, e o desempenho confiável garante uma experiência de usuário suave.

4. Suporte a Sistemas Legados

Se você possui sistemas legados que utilizam bancos de dados relacionais, o Google Cloud SQL pode ser a solução perfeita para migração. O serviço permite que você mantenha a compatibilidade, ao mesmo tempo que moderniza sua infraestrutura.

Como iniciar com o Google Cloud SQL

Se você decidiu utilizar o Google Cloud SQL, aqui estão os passos para começar:

1. Crie uma Conta no Google Cloud

Visite o site do Google Cloud e crie uma conta caso ainda não tenha. Você pode aproveitar um crédito gratuito para experimentar os serviços.

2. Acesse o Console do Google Cloud

Após criar sua conta, acesse o Console do Google Cloud. É nele que você poderá gerenciar todos os serviços da plataforma, incluindo o Cloud SQL.

3. Crie uma Instância de Cloud SQL

Selecione o serviço Cloud SQL e clique em “Criar Instância”. Escolha o SGBD desejado (MySQL, PostgreSQL ou SQL Server), configure as opções de instância e clique em “Criar”.

4. Configure Conexões

Após a criação da instância, você pode configurar as conexões. Isso inclui definir quais endereços IP poderão acessar a instância e configurar o acesso SSL se necessário.

5. Gerencie Seus Dados

Com a instância criada e conectada, você pode começar a gerenciar seus dados. Utilize ferramentas padrão como phpMyAdmin, pgAdmin ou a ferramenta de linha de comando para interagir com seu banco de dados.

Principais características do Google Cloud SQL

Vamos discutir algumas características essenciais que fazem do Google Cloud SQL uma escolha inteligente:

Backup Automático

O Cloud SQL realiza backups automáticos que são essenciais para a proteção dos dados. Você pode restaurar seus dados a qualquer momento a partir de um backup anterior, garantindo a continuidade dos negócios em caso de falhas.

Escalabilidade

Se sua aplicação crescer rapidamente, o Google Cloud SQL pode acompanhar esse crescimento. Você pode alterar o desempenho da instância ou adicionar réplicas de leitura para balancear a carga.

Monitoramento e Melhoria de Desempenho

O Google Cloud fornece ferramentas integradas de monitoramento que permitem acompanhar o desempenho do seu banco de dados em tempo real. Assim, você pode identificar e corrigir problemas antes que eles afetem os usuários.

Casos de uso do Google Cloud SQL

O Google Cloud SQL é utilizado por uma variedade de empresas e setores. Aqui estão alguns exemplos concretos de como as organizações estão incorporando esse serviço:

Empresa de E-commerce

Uma plataforma de e-commerce utiliza o Google Cloud SQL para gerenciar seu banco de dados de produtos e transações, garantindo alta disponibilidade e escalabilidade durante períodos de pico, como Black Friday.

Startup de Tecnologia

Uma startup de tecnologia adota o Cloud SQL para armazenar dados de usuários e logs de atividades, permitindo que os desenvolvedores implementem novas funcionalidades rapidamente sem se preocupar com a infraestrutura.

Instituição Financeira

Um banco utiliza o Google Cloud SQL para gerenciar dados sensíveis e transações financeiras. A segurança robusta e a conformidade com normas regulatórias são essenciais para o seu modelo de negócios.

O futuro do Google Cloud SQL

Com a crescente demanda por soluções de nuvem, o Google Cloud SQL está em constante evolução. Novas funcionalidades são adicionadas regularmente, e a integração com outras plataformas melhora continuamente. Isso garante que os usuários tenham acesso a tecnologia de ponta e recursos inovadores.

Além disso, o Google está investindo em inteligência artificial e aprendizado de máquina, o que pode potencialmente oferecer novos insights e automações para usuários do Cloud SQL no futuro.

Considerações finais sobre o Google Cloud SQL

Se você procura uma solução de gerenciamento de dados simples, segura e altamente disponível, o Google Cloud SQL é a resposta. Com a crescente implementação de soluções em nuvem, adotar essa ferramenta pode ser um diferencial competitivo para sua empresa.

Seja para um novo projeto, uma aplicação web em expansão ou como parte de uma estratégia de digitalização, o Google Cloud SQL fornece as bases para o sucesso. Experimente hoje e descubra como essa poderosa solução pode transformar a forma como você gerencia seus dados.

“`

O Google Cloud SQL é um serviço de banco de dados gerenciado que facilita a configuração, manutenção e escalabilidade de bancos de dados relacionais na nuvem. Ele suporta diversos sistemas de gerenciamento, como MySQL, PostgreSQL e SQL Server, permitindo que desenvolvedores e empresas armazenem, gerenciem e analisem grandes volumes de dados de maneira eficiente. Ao optar pelo Google Cloud SQL, você elimina a necessidade de gerenciamento físico de hardware, além de contar com alta disponibilidade, segurança e backups automáticos. Com sua fácil integração à infraestrutura do Google Cloud, é ideal para aplicações que exigem escalabilidade e desempenho, como sites, aplicativos móveis e análises de dados.

FAQ – Perguntas Frequentes

1. O que torna o Google Cloud SQL diferente de outros serviços de banco de dados?

O Google Cloud SQL é gerenciado, o que significa que a manutenção, segurança e escalabilidade são automáticas. Isso permite que os desenvolvedores se concentrem mais na criação de aplicativos ao invés de gerenciar a infraestrutura do banco de dados.

2. Quais bancos de dados são suportados pelo Google Cloud SQL?

O Google Cloud SQL suporta MySQL, PostgreSQL e SQL Server. Essa diversidade permite que você escolha a tecnologia que melhor se encaixa nas suas necessidades de projeto.

3. É seguro usar o Google Cloud SQL para armazenar dados sensíveis?

Sim, o Google Cloud SQL implementa robustas medidas de segurança, incluindo criptografia de dados em trânsito e em repouso, além de ter certificações de conformidade com normas de proteção de dados.

4. Como posso escalar meu banco de dados no Google Cloud SQL?

A escalabilidade é simples no Google Cloud SQL; você pode ajustar o tamanho da sua instância e armazenar até 64 TB de dados. Além disso, ele permite a replicação dinâmica para atender picos de demanda.

5. Quais são os custos associados ao Google Cloud SQL?

Os custos variam dependendo do tipo da instância escolhida, armazenamento e uso de rede. O Google Cloud oferece uma calculadora de preços para ajudar a estimar quanto você gastará com o seu banco de dados.

Conclusão

O Google Cloud SQL se destaca como uma solução de banco de dados eficiente e acessível para empresas de todos os tamanhos. Sua capacidade de gerenciar bancos de dados relacionais com facilidade, combinada com a robustez da infraestrutura do Google, proporciona uma experiência superior aos usuários. Para aqueles que buscam flexibilidade, segurança e escalabilidade, o Google Cloud SQL é uma escolha exemplar. Ao investir nessa tecnologia, sua equipe poderá focar no que realmente importa: o desenvolvimento de aplicações inovadoras e produtivas. Não perca tempo, experimente o Google Cloud SQL e transforme a forma como você trabalha com dados.

Links:

Links Relacionados:

Ao realizar compras através dos links presentes em nosso site, podemos receber uma comissão de afiliado, sem que isso gere custos extras para você!

Sobre nós

Computação e Informática

Este site oferece informações e recomendações de produtos de tecnologia, como computadores, componentes de hardware, periféricos e soluções de armazenamento.

Você pode ter perdido

  • All Posts
  • Armazenamento
  • Componentes de Hardware
  • FAQ
  • Notebooks e PCs
  • Periféricos
  • Software e Aplicativos
© 2025 Computação e Informática | Portal Ikenet